Spas nearby 45 The Burroughs, Hendon, Greater London NW4 4AX, United Kingdom



Kobkun

Approximately 0.31 km away
Address: 268 Watford Way, London NW4 4UJ, United Kingdom

SuzieCube

Approximately 0.45 km away
Address: 19 Watford Way, London NW4 3JL, United Kingdom

Nature's Spa

Approximately 0.52 km away
Address: 9 Vivian Avenue, London, Greater London, Greater London NW4 3UT, United Kingdom

RizApps

Approximately 0.52 km away
Address: 45 Vivian Avenue, London NW4 3XA, United Kingdom

Virgin Active Hendon

Approximately 0.58 km away
Address: 260 Hendon Way, London NW4 3NL, United Kingdom

Secret Paradise Spa Ltd

Approximately 0.6 km away
Address: 83 Church Road, London NW4 4DP, United Kingdom

*Nuskin Center*

Approximately 0.89 km away
Address: 146 Colin Gardens, Edgware, London, UK NW9 6ER, United Kingdom

Laboratory Spa & Health Club

Approximately 1.3 km away
Address: 1A Hall Ln, London, Hendon NW4 4TJ, United Kingdom